An ophthalmologist is the best doctor for diagnosing and treating dry eye disease, as they are medical doctors specializing in eye and vision care. They can perform comprehensive exams to determine the root cause, which may involve meibomian gland dysfunction, inflammation, or other factors. For advanced or persistent cases, a referral to a corneal specialist or a dry eye specialist within an ophthalmology practice is ideal. These doctors have access to specialized diagnostic tools and can offer a full range of treatments, from prescription medications to in-office procedures. The 20-20-20 rule is a widely recommended practice to help reduce digital eye strain and alleviate dry eye symptoms. It states that for every 20 minutes spent looking at a screen, you should take a 20-second break and look at something at least 20 feet away. This simple habit combats the primary causes of screen-related dry eyes: reduced blink rate and prolonged focus on a near distance. When you stare at a screen, your blink rate can drop by up to 60%, leading to faster tear evaporation. Looking into the distance helps relax the focusing muscles in your eyes, while the break encourages more complete blinking to refresh the tear film. It is a foundational behavioral strategy often paired with other dry eye management techniques like artificial tears and proper monitor positioning.

For extremely dry eyes, a comprehensive, multi-step treatment plan is essential. The first line of defense is consistent use of high-quality preservative-free artificial tears and lubricating gels. For more severe cases, prescription medications like cyclosporine (Restasis) or lifitegrast (Xiidra) can help reduce inflammation and increase natural tear production. Punctal plugs, which block tear drainage ducts, are a highly effective in-office procedure to conserve moisture. Addressing underlying inflammation with intense pulsed light (IPL) therapy or thermal pulsation (LipiFlow) can improve meibomian gland function. Lifestyle adjustments, including using a humidifier, staying hydrated, and taking omega-3 supplements, are also crucial.
